The World We Live In



The world we live in
Is full of cry
Justice mingling with rusty fossil
And green leaves dry.

Where the rat catches the cat
Cows outflank the horses
Hunter hunts
Hunted remains remorseless

A universe co-copulating
With mundane matters
Ignites hibernation
The sick earth flatters

The sky cries in agony
The air moans in nuclear bustle
The hyenas down trod
With autocratic muscle.

The concreted earth
With cemented eye
Gazing to dehumanized earth
Says, “ oh if I could die”
